Transaction 3576e929aeef28a627fc47e08d58e51ce748ff9438919b520fec3424973fccd8
1 Input
1 Output
-
3576e929aeef28a627fc47e08d58e51ce748ff9438919b520fec3424973fccd8:0
- value
- 23254
- script pubkey
- OP_0 OP_PUSHBYTES_20 338b4a5c65c99f132802b57e18a04899b8db19ae
- address
- bc1qxw955hr9ex03x2qzk4lp3gzgnxudkxdwj366el